A lathe is a tool that rotates and shapes a piece that is being worked on, which could be wood, metal, or another material, by turning the material against changeable cutting tools. Typically, lathes are equipped with an array of safety features to protect workers, however when these safety devices fail or are installed improperly, accidents can occur.

Common Lathe Injuries

Lathes are used in both industrial and smaller shop settings and they can be one of the most dangerous tools used. Accidents involving lathes result in hundreds of serious workplace injuries and deaths every year due to material kickbacks, flying chips from the materials being worked on, and hair, fingers, or clothing being caught in the machine. This often occurs when safety devices are defective, missing, or have been altered to increase the productivity of a lathe. 

The most common types of lathe injuries include:

  • Amputations
  • Nerve damage
  • Loss of vision
  • Electrocution
  • Broken bones
  • Traumatic brain injuries (TBI)
  • Spinal injuries 

Injuries from a lathe accident can severely alter the life of the victim, including disability, disfigurement, loss of the ability to work, pain and suffering, emotional distress, and wrongful death.
